&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039;Claude Alphonso Alvares&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039; is an Indian [[environmentalist]] based in [[Goa]].  Alvares is the editor of the [[Other India Press]]&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;About Us&amp;quot;&amp;gt;{{cite web|date=2015|title=About Us|url=http://www.otherindiabookstore.com/about.jsp|publisher=Other India Book Store|accessdate=1 February 2015}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t; and Director of the [[Goa Foundation]], an environmental monitoring action group that has filed successful [[Public interest litigation in India|public interest litigation]] cases.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;Goa Foundation&amp;quot;&amp;gt;{{cite web|date=2015|title=Goa Foundation|url=http://goafoundation.org/|publisher=Goa Foundation|accessdate=1 February 2015}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Alvares is a member of the [[Goa Coastal Zone Management Authority]] of the Ministry of Environment and Forests (MoEF).&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;India Inspires&amp;quot;&amp;gt;{{cite web|date=2015|title=Speaker: Claude Alvares|url=http://www.indiainspires.org/speakers/7|url-status=dead|arch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20150226212733/http://indiainspires.org/speakers/7|archive-date=26 February 2015|website=India Inspires|accessdate=1 February 2015}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t; He is also a member of the Supreme Court Monitoring Committee (SCMC) on [[Hazardous Wastes]] constituted by the [[Supreme Court of India]].&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;Green Goa Works&amp;quot;&amp;gt;{{cite web|date=2015|title=Green Goa Works|url=http://www.greengoaworks.in/|url-status=dead|arch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20150119063934/http://www.greengoaworks.in/|archive-date=19 January 2015|publisher=Green Goa Works|accessdate=1 February 2015}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;

== Early life ==&lt;br /&gt;
Alvares was born in [[Mumbai|Bombay]] to [[Mangalorean Catholic]] parents.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;:0&amp;quot;&amp;gt;{{Cite book|last=Alvares|first=Claude Alphonso|title=Homo Faber : Technology and Culture in India, China and the West 1500-1972|publisher=[[Technische Hogeschool Eindhoven]]|year=1976|location=Eindhoven|type=Thesis|doi=10.6100/IR68612|doi-access=free}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;  He grew up in [[Khotachiwadi]] and attended [[St. Xavier&amp;#039;s College, Mumbai|St. Xavier&amp;#039;s College]], where he meet his future wife [[Norma Alvares|Norma]].&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;Livemint&amp;quot;&amp;gt;{{cite web|last=Menezes|first=Vivek|date=9 August 2014|title=Norma Alvares &amp;amp; Claude Alvares {{!}} The power of two|url=http://www.livemint.com/Leisure/1P5V4SptPe1ZwGUQEi1zYL/Norma-Alvares--Claude-Alvares--The-power-of-two.html|url-status=live|website=Livemint|accessdate=1 February 2015}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;  In 1976, Alvares completed a [[Doctor of Philosophy|PhD]] from the School of Philosophy and Social Sciences at the [[Eindhoven University of Technology]].&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;:0&amp;quot; /&amp;gt;  He and his family moved to [[Goa]] in 1977.&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{Cite web|last=Alvares|first=Claude|date=November 2008|title=Ecological Traditions Of Goa|url=https://www.cse.iitb.ac.in/~damani/ctaraReading/ClaudeEcology.pdf|url-status=live}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;  After starting a short-lived rural development project, Alvares began writing for [[The Illustrated Weekly of India]] while Norma studied law.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;Livemint&amp;quot; /&amp;gt;  She completed her degree in 1985.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;:1&amp;quot;&amp;gt;{{Cite web|last=Wangchuk|first=Rinchen Norbu|date=2019-05-21|title=30 Years, 100+ Legal Battles: Meet The Couple Standing Against Ecological Damage in Goa|url=https://www.thebetterindia.com/183016/goa-mining-mafia-supreme-court-ban-norma-claude-alvares-environment/|url-status=live|access-date=2021-04-23|website=The Better India|language=en-US}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;

== Goa Foundation ==&lt;br /&gt;
In 1986, the [[Parliament of India]] passed the Environmental Protection Act.  Together with like-minded Goans, the Alvares founded the [[Goa Foundation]] in that same year to increase societal awareness and combat evasion of the new environmental standards.  In 1987, the Foundation filed its first [[Public interest litigation in India|public interest litigation]] case against [[Sand mining|sand miners]] who were causing erosion of the local beaches; represented in court by Adv. [[Ferdino Rebello]], the Foundation was successful in halting this activity. The Foundation also filed cases against [[Ramada]] and other beach resort developers who were flouting building codes.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;:1&amp;quot; /&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;

== Other activism ==&lt;br /&gt;
Alvares has campaigned against [[genetically modified crops]].  His 1986 [[Illustrated Weekly of India]] article &amp;quot;The Great Gene Robbery&amp;quot; criticized the U.S.-funded [[International Rice Research Institute]]&amp;#039;s program to replace indigenous crop varieties with their own less-robust ones.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;The Great Gene Robbery&amp;quot;&amp;gt;{{cite journal|author=Claude Alvares|date=March 1986|title=The Great Gene Robbery|url=https://www.scribd.com/doc/118909028/The-Great-Gene-Robbery-by-Claude-Alvares#scribd|journal=Illustrated Weekly of India}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;  He also opposed [[Monsanto]]&amp;#039;s attempts to market genetically-modified versions of vegetables such as [[Eggplant|brinjal]].&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{Cite web|date=2010-02-04|title=Delicious Udupi Gulla threatened by Bt brinjal|url=https://www.deccanherald.com/content/50845/delicious-udupi-gulla-threatened-bt.html|access-date=2021-04-23|website=Deccan Herald|language=en}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Alvares founded the Other India Bookstore in [[Mapusa]] during the 80&amp;#039;s; in 1990, he also founded [[Other India Press]] to publish books on [[organic farming]], [[homeschooling]], and the environment.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;Livemint&amp;quot; /&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
